Transaction 208e6009c5a146e7f45fd28d97f94bd6f337f2eea80577d49ae98aa6c669c21f

2 Input
2 Outputs
  • 208e6009c5a146e7f45fd28d97f94bd6f337f2eea80577d49ae98aa6c669c21f:0
  • value  344000000
    address  13wMdLhrQtorpZFoRkBxFAg4XjSC7Sqhhi
  • 208e6009c5a146e7f45fd28d97f94bd6f337f2eea80577d49ae98aa6c669c21f:1
  • value  143684
    address  15bBF1pCAfBVtt6YdQE3zM35vxy6RCwMw2